The 2020-2021 edition of the MEVZA League resumed with two exciting national derbies on Saturday evening. The defending champions ACH Volley LJUBLJANA celebrated a hard-fought 3-0 (27-25, 25-21, 27-25) away win at their Slovenian rivals Calcit Volley KAMNIK.

As a result, ACH Volley closed the gap on table leaders OK Merkur MARIBOR to a single point. The ‘Orange Dragons’ have secured five victories out of six MEVZA League matches they have contested so far. Calcit Volley, on the other hand, are sitting in fifth place on a 2-2 win-loss record.
“Tonight’s match was very similar to the first duel this season at the Tivoli. If you want to beat ACH Volley, you have to be more aggressive both with your serve and in attack. Moreover, our opponents performed much better in reception than we did,” Calcit Volley head coach Gregor Jeroncic explained. “Regardless of that,” he added, “we should have found better solutions in many situations. Despite all shortcomings, we were able to keep the score close in all three sets. Anyway, we have to work hard on improving our reception.”

Calcit Volley’s Mitja Gasparini topped the match scorers on a total of 15 points, while Matej Kök hammered 13 for the winning side. Points analysis: spikes 40 vs 37, aces 3 vs 7, winning blocks 5 vs 8 and opponent errors 23 vs 27.
In the second national derby, SK Zadruga AICH/DOB emerged victorious from their clash with Union Raiffeisen WALDVIERTEL at the Stadthalle Zwettl. Austria’s heavyweight claimed a 3-1 (19-25, 25-20, 25-20, 25-21) win, although head coch Matjaz Hafner could not count on a full roster. Therefore, his team moved up to third place in the current standing on nine points followed by Union Waldviertel on six.

“After the quarantine due some coronavirus cases, we are still missing match practice. We did not play badly, but we have to reduce our own mistakes to get back on track. Congratulations to AICH/DOB,” URW coach Zdenek Smejkal said. AICH/DOB’s sports director Martin Micheu was very satisfied with the way his team played in Zwettl: “What a terrific performance! We played very consistently. Today’s victory is especially important for our confidence.”
AICH/DOB’s Konrad Formela was the player of the match after delivering an impressive performance that saw him finishing on a personal tally of 26 points. Marek Sulc was the only to keep close, as WALDVIERTEL’s outside hitter managed to put 23 to his name. Points analysis: spikes 53 vs 50, aces 4 vs 2, winning blocks 13 vs 7 and opponent errors 16 vs 35.
